For what it's worth, these new problems for Miller aren't going to cost him any missed time--especially for traffic violations. As stated, traffic violations aren't part of the personal conduct policy, and we see numerous examples of driving under suspension every single year around the NFL.

Here is the latest per NBCsports/pft:

Traffic violations, however, are generally not covered by the personal-conduct policy. While the league, we’re told, will monitor such situations, the NFL usually will take no action and have no comment.

In this specific case, it would be highly unusual for Miller’s traffic situation to exacerbate his ongoing suspension, given that the suspension arises under the substance-abuse policy, not the personal-conduct policy.

So while the repeated tales of Miller being pulled over and/or failing to show up to take care of the ensuing traffic tickets make him look careless, it’s not the kind of thing that will result in the NFL taking action against him."
